School lunch debt has become a growing concern in the United States, particularly after the end of pandemic-era free meal programs. In Kansas alone, student lunch debt reached $23.5 million in 2023, a six-fold increase from 2019. Kansas City-area schools, including districts like Shawnee Mission and Lee’s Summit, have reported thousands of dollars in unpaid meal balances, forcing some schools to resort to alternative meals—like a simple sandwich and milk—for students whose accounts are in arrears. These policies, while practical for schools, can humiliate children and exacerbate food insecurity, making Swift’s rumored intervention all the more significant.

Taylor Swift’s Kansas City Connection

Swift’s ties to Kansas City run deeper than her headline-making romance with Kansas City Chiefs tight end Travis Kelce. Since confirming their relationship in September 2023, Swift has become a familiar face at Chiefs games, cheering from the stands and boosting the NFL’s visibility to the tune of over $1 billion in publicity and revenue. But beyond the glitz of Arrowhead Stadium, Swift has quietly embedded herself in the Kansas City community through acts of generosity that reflect her values.

In December 2024, Swift donated $250,000 to Operation Breakthrough, a Kansas City nonprofit that provides educational and emergency support to children in poverty. The organization shared a touching video of children holding signs and creating a Lego portrait of Swift to express their gratitude. This donation, which supports 400 students annually and funds programs teaching industry skills, underscores Swift’s commitment to uplifting young people. Earlier, in 2023, she made a significant contribution to Harvesters Community Food Network, a Kansas City food bank, helping thousands of families facing food insecurity. These acts demonstrate a pattern of giving that makes the lunch debt story plausible, even if unverified.

Swift’s connection to Kansas City also extends to personal gestures. In December 2024, she visited Children’s Mercy Hospital, spending time with young patients battling cancer and blood disorders. Her presence brought joy to children and families, reinforcing her image as a celebrity who uses her platform for good. These efforts, combined with her rumored lunch debt payment, paint a picture of an artist who sees Kansas City not just as a stop on her tour or a place to watch football, but as a community worth investing in.

The Bigger Picture: School Lunch Debt in America

To understand the significance of Swift’s rumored act, it’s essential to examine the broader issue of school lunch debt. During the COVID-19 pandemic, the federal government implemented universal free school meals, covering breakfast and lunch for all students regardless of income. From March 2020 to June 2022, this program ensured that Kansas’ 480,000 public school children had access to meals without cost. However, when the program ended, families faced a harsh reality: rising inflation, economic instability, and the return of lunch payments led to skyrocketing debt.

In Kansas City, districts like Olathe and North Kansas City reported meal debts ranging from $18,000 to over $75,000 in the 2023-24 school year. Nationwide, public school lunch debt totals $262 million annually, affecting over 30 million students who can’t afford meals. For low-income families, qualifying for free or reduced-price lunches requires navigating bureaucratic applications, and many who qualify fail to apply due to stigma or lack of awareness. Meanwhile, children with unpaid balances often face “lunch shaming” practices, such as receiving minimal meals or standing at the back of the line, which can harm their self-esteem and academic performance.

Advocates argue that reinstating universal free meals is the solution. States like California and Minnesota have already passed legislation to provide free lunches for all students, and a proposed USDA expansion of the Community Eligibility Provision could allow more districts to offer free meals. Until such policies are widespread, however, individual acts of kindness—like Swift’s rumored payment—serve as a lifeline for struggling families.
